Output 3c84ad73203c9190f339caf4ab46fde08c141b5599358034a73da47905e249ab:1

value
8434000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f25b6bad8d3befddcc6b17cedb9f68bcbf1c9ad OP_EQUAL
address
38uWV6f1zL6Z5KbBvA89sWEgReA6xjWX2C
transaction
3c84ad73203c9190f339caf4ab46fde08c141b5599358034a73da47905e249ab
spent
true